Abstract :
A rigorous analysis of the problem of two-dimensional diffraction with an H-polarized electromagnetic wave by a corner screen is derived by the spectral method in the form of a correct system of linear algebraic equations. Computation results for the distribution of the surface current density, the directional pattern of the scattered field, and the effective scattering cross section are presented
